Ramipril is a type of drug called ACE inhibitor. ACE stands for Angiotensin Converting Enzyme. Ramipril works by helping to block an enzyme that normally causes blood vessels to narrow. By blocking this enzyme, ramipril causes blood vessels to relax, which lowers blood pressure. Because of this function, Ramipril is very effective in treating high blood pressure (hypertension), heart failure, and to improve survival rates after a heart attack.

Ramipril belongs to a class of drugs called ACE inhibitors. ACE stands for Angiotensin-Converting Enzyme. Ramipril helps to block these enzymes, which are a normal part of a reaction in the body that causes the blood vessels to narrow (constrict). By blocking this enzyme, it causes blood vessels to relax, which lowers blood pressure.

The usual dose of Ramipril is 2.5-20 mg a day as a single dose or two divided doses. Patients taking diuretics or who have renal artery stenosis (narrowing of the arteries going to the kidney) may require lower doses.

Since blood pressure declines gradually, it may be several weeks before you get the full benefit of Ramipril. You must also continue taking Ramipril, even if you are feeling well. Ramipril does not cure high blood pressure, it merely keeps it under control. Remember to take the drug regularly for it to have maximum effect.

Avoid consuming alcohol when you’re taking Ramipril. Alcohol can lower your blood pressure and may increase some of the side effects of Ramipril.

You should talk with your healthcare provider prior to taking Ramipril if you:
- Have heart disease
- Have liver failure
- Have kidney disease
- Have diabetes
- Will be undergoing surgery or anesthesia.
Let your healthcare provider know if you are pregnant or thinking about becoming pregnant. During pregnancy, Ramipril can cause damage or even death to the developing fetus. Tell your healthcare provider about all the medicines you take (including prescription and non-prescription medicines, vitamins, and herbal supplements), especially if you are taking a diuretic (water pill) or a potassium supplement. Do not take any salt substitutes containing potassium without first discussing it with your healthcare provider.
